BUCKHANNON — The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) announced the 2024 Division II Men’s and Women’s ITA Scholar-Athletes and All-Academic Teams.

Both of West Virginia Wesleyan College’s tennis programs were awarded the All-Academic Team distinction. In addition, the following Bobcats were named an ITA Scholar-Athletes:

To be named an ITA Scholar-Athlete, one must meet the following requirements:
Have a grade point average of at least 3.5 (on a 4.00 scale) for the current academic year
Be listed on the institutional eligibility form

To be named an ITA All-Academic Team, programs must meet the following requirements:
Have a team grade point average of 3.2 or above (on a 4.00 scale),
All student-athletes included should be listed on the institutional eligibility form, and
All varsity letter winners should be factored into the cumulative team GPA for the current academic year
